| Description | Grant file containing minutes, agendas, copies of newspaper cuttings and project proposals relating to the Fermanagh Trust. Funding source(s): Barrow Cadbury Trust. Applicant overview: The Fermanagh Trust was formally constituted in September 1995 as a private charitable trust to promote any charitable purpose and to support initiatives which would lead to social and community development in the county and hinterlands of Fermanagh. During this period the Trust provided over £400,000 in grants to approximately three-hundred different groups. In addition to making grants, the Trust is also involved in voluntary and community research and sector strategic development within the county, establishing the Fermanagh Foundation, forging linkages between the county and external organisations and individuals, including former American President Bill Clinton, providing an information, advice and support service for local community groups, training and development workshops, informing policy development and using information communication technology to promote community regeneration and peace building. Nature of support: In 1999 the Trust agreed to a further two years of support at £50,000 per annum commencing 2000/2001. Minutes: BCT 717. Notes: File organised from newest to oldest.
